Bank of America Corp. has inked a three-year sponsorship agreement to become the official bank of the National Football League. Financial terms weren't disclosed. The deal expands on a previous BofA relationship with the league that included NFL and team-identified credit cards as well as a sports-rewards program. The Charlotte, N.C.-based bank is Nashville's third largest. Under the new agreement, BofA has launched nationwide NFL Checking, a portfolio of team-specific products that includes debit cards and checks with logos from the Panthers, Dallas Cowboys, New England Patriots and Washington Redskins. A suite of debit cards and credit cards bearing the NFL logo will be available in November. BofA (NYSE: BAC) will have the exclusive rights in banking services to use the NFL shield logo and other NFL-licensed marks, such as the Super Bowl, in marketing and advertising promotions through the 2009 season. Services include consumer checking and savings; credit, debit and ATM card issuance; wire and currency transfer services; currency-exchange services; and community-development banking |
